QA/QC Engineer

Work set-up: 
Full Remote
Contract: 
Experience: 
Senior (5-10 years)
Work from: 

Offer summary

Qualifications:

At least 4 years of experience in software QA and test automation., Proficiency with Playwright or Cypress for frontend testing., Strong background in API testing using tools like pytest or Postman., Ability to work with JavaScript/TypeScript, C#, and Python, and experience with GitHub Actions and Azure services..

Key responsibilities:

  • Develop and execute automated and manual tests for web applications and APIs.
  • Establish and maintain CI/CD pipelines with smoke and regression tests.
  • Collaborate with engineers to enhance test coverage for key user flows and services.
  • Manage defect triage, release readiness, and support performance and accessibility testing.

IANS logo
IANS https://www.iansresearch.com/
51 - 200 Employees
See all jobs

Job description

Job Description: Software QA/QC Engineer (Consultant)

REMOTE BUT MUST BE LOCAL TO BOGOTA, COLOMBIA

About the Role
IANS is looking for a QA/QC Engineer Consultant to help us strengthen quality across our applications. You’ll lead the setup of automated and manual testing for web apps and APIs built in Next.js, Node.js, .NET (C#), and Python, deployed on Azure with GitHub CI/CD. This is a one-year, full-time consulting engagement with the possibility of extension.

What You’ll Do

  • Build and run automated tests (frontend, backend, and APIs).
  • Set up smoke and regression suites in CI/CD pipelines.
  • Expand coverage for key user journeys and critical services.
  • Partner with engineers to add unit and integration tests.
  • Drive defect triage and release readiness reporting.
  • Support performance and accessibility testing as needed.

Success in This Role

  • 30 days: Smoke tests running in CI/CD.
  • 60 days: Coverage for top user flows + APIs.
  • 90 days: Stable CI/CD checks and release reports in use.

What We’re Looking For

  • 4+ years in software QA with test automation experience.
  • Skilled with Playwright or Cypress for frontend testing.
  • Strong API testing background (pytest, Postman, or similar).
  • Able to work with JavaScript/TypeScript, C#, and Python.
  • Hands-on experience with GitHub Actions and Azure services.
  • Strong documentation, communication and problem-solving skills.
  • Solid grasp of SDLC/Agile, defect lifecycles (Jira), and risk-based testing.

Nice to Have

  • Contract testing, performance testing, accessibility automation.
  • Docker and cloud testing environments.

Details

  • Location: Remote — Bogotá, Colombia
  • Hours: Up to 40/week
  • Duration: 12 months (extension based on impact)

Required profile

Experience

Level of experience: Senior (5-10 years)
Spoken language(s):
English
Check out the description to know which languages are mandatory.

Other Skills

  • Communication
  • Problem Solving

QA Engineer Related jobs